
The AirTAC Airtac SAIJ100 Adjustable Cylinder SAIJ100BX45-40 is a genuine double-acting ISO 15552 profile-barrel air cylinder with a Ø100mm bore and 45mm stroke, G1/2 air ports and adjustable end cushioning. Its standardized mounting interface makes it a drop-in replacement for other ISO 15552 cylinders in automation lines.
The AirTAC SAIJ100X45-40 is a double-acting ISO 15552 profile cylinder equipped with a rear stroke adjuster, delivering 3927N of push force at 0.5 MPa. It features a SUS304 stainless steel rod and a PT tapered port. By integrating an external adjusting stopper, this model provides a usable travel window of 5 to 45 mm, allowing precise end-position tuning without swapping out the entire unit.
The rear screw acts purely as a travel stop and works in tandem with the standard air cushions to manage deceleration, but it does not lock the load without live air pressure. For load-holding requirements without continuous air, an external pilot-operated check valve or a related SAIL lock cylinder is required. This extruded aluminum profile cylinder supports AirTAC CMSE and DMSE sensors only when a magnet is specified.

Dial in the exact retract position between 5 and 45 mm during machine commissioning to perfect product seating without machining new hard stops.
Quickly adapt a production line for different part lengths by turning the rear adjuster, reducing downtime between production runs.
Leverage the 3927N push force at 0.5 MPa to move heavy fixtures into place while fine-tuning the final resting position on the fly.
Choose this 100mm bore when an 80mm cylinder lacks sufficient thrust, as stepping up from the 80mm bore (2513N push at 0.5 MPa) to this model yields 3927N at the same pressure. The 40mm adjustment range is ideal for machine setups requiring variable end-stops or frequent product-size changeovers, saving the effort of adding external physical stops. If you need to hold a load securely without live air pressure, note that this adjuster is not a brake; consider the BSAI clamp-lock series instead.
To match this exact configuration for an ISO 15552 replacement, specify a 100mm bore, 45mm stroke, 40mm adjustment, PT port thread, SUS304 (B) rod material, and no magnet. Because the nominal stroke is under 300mm, side-load concerns are minimal, but always ensure the M20x1.5 rod thread is properly aligned to avoid binding.

At 0.5 MPa operating pressure, this 100mm bore cylinder provides 3927N of push force and 3681N of pull force. At 0.7 MPa, the push force increases to 5497N.
The rear adjuster allows you to trim the effective stroke by up to 40mm from the 45mm nominal length, creating a usable travel window of 5 to 45mm. It functions as a mechanical stop for end-position tuning and does not hold the load without live air.
